Understanding the Problem: Why Flashing Fails
Before diving into solutions, let's understand why flashing your Asus Zenfone C might fail. Several factors can contribute:
- Incorrect Firmware: Using the wrong firmware version for your specific model is a major culprit. Downloading a firmware intended for a different Asus Zenfone model will almost certainly lead to failure. Always verify the model number before proceeding.
- Corrupted Firmware: A corrupted download is another common cause. This can happen due to network issues during the download. Always verify the file integrity after downloading the firmware. Checksum verification tools can help.
- Driver Issues: Problems with your device drivers on your computer can prevent the flashing process from establishing a proper connection. Ensure you have the correct Asus Zenfone C USB drivers installed and that they are functioning correctly.
- Hardware Problems: In some cases, hardware issues with your phone (faulty USB port, internal damage) can prevent successful flashing. This is less common but should be considered if software solutions fail.
- Faulty Flashing Tool: The tool used to flash the firmware can be outdated or incompatible. Using a reliable and up-to-date tool is crucial.
Troubleshooting Steps: Solutions to Flashing Failures
Let's address common Asus Zenfone C flashing problems and their solutions:
1. Verify Firmware Compatibility:
- Double-check the model number: Make absolutely certain the firmware you've downloaded is specifically for your Asus Zenfone C model.
- Check the firmware version: Ensure it's the correct version for your device.
2. Redownload the Firmware:
- Download from a reputable source: Use only official sources or trusted community forums known for providing verified firmware.
- Verify file integrity: Use checksum verification tools to ensure the downloaded firmware isn't corrupted.
3. Install/Update Drivers:
- Install the correct USB drivers: Download and install the latest USB drivers for your Asus Zenfone C from the official Asus website.
- Restart your computer: After installing the drivers, restart your computer to ensure they are properly loaded.
4. Check the USB Connection:
- Try a different USB port: Use a different USB port on your computer to rule out any issues with the port you were originally using.
- Try a different USB cable: A faulty USB cable can disrupt the connection.
5. Use the Correct Flashing Tool:
- Research recommended tools: Consult forums and communities for recommendations on reliable flashing tools for the Asus Zenfone C.
- Update the flashing tool: Make sure you're using the latest version of the chosen tool.
6. Consider Hardware Issues:
- Inspect the USB port: Check for any physical damage to your phone's USB port.
- Consult a professional: If you suspect hardware damage, it's best to seek professional assistance.
Prevention is Key: Best Practices for Flashing
- Back up your data: Always back up your important data before attempting to flash your device.
- Charge your phone: Ensure your phone has a sufficient battery charge to prevent interruption during the process.
- Follow instructions carefully: Adhere meticulously to the instructions provided with the firmware and flashing tool.
